Ensley: ECSO Territory

Ensley is an unincorporated suburban community in Escambia County, north of Pensacola. There is no city police; the Escambia County Sheriff's Office (ECSO) provides law enforcement. All arrests transport to the Escambia County Jail in Pensacola, about 15 minutes south.

Escambia County Jail: (850) 436-9620
Address: 3000 W. Leonard Street, Pensacola, FL 32501
Circuit: 1st Judicial Circuit (Escambia + Santa Rosa + Okaloosa + Walton)

Nine Mile Road Corridor

Nine Mile Road (US-90 Alternate) runs through the northern edge of Ensley, serving as a major commercial and commuter corridor. The rapid commercial development along this route generates significant retail theft, traffic enforcement, and accident response. ECSO maintains a highly visible patrol presence here.

Highway 29 Traffic

US Highway 29 forms the eastern boundary of Ensley, connecting Pensacola to Cantonment. The highway sees heavy traffic enforcement, including commercial truck inspections and speed patrol. FHP and ECSO share enforcement duties on this major artery.

High-Density Suburb

Ensley is characterized by high-density residential subdivisions and apartment complexes that have grown as Pensacola expanded northward. Domestic disturbances and property crime are standard enforcement activities for ECSO in these established neighborhoods.

Escambia County Clerk

The Escambia County Clerk at (850) 595-4130 handles case lookups. The 1st Circuit covers four Panhandle counties. The Escambia County Courthouse at 190 Governmental Center in Pensacola handles proceedings. First-appearance hearings are held daily via video.

Industrial Heritage

Ensley has a history tied to the nearby railroad lines and industrial development north of Pensacola. Today, it functions primarily as a residential suburb. The Escambia County Equestrian Center is located nearby, hosting events that generate periodic traffic management needs. ECSO's North Precinct provides rapid response to the area, maintaining a strong community policing focus in the older neighborhoods.
